Slip knot
Chain 16 (around 9-10cm)
Slst to 1st chain
Ch2, hdc (blo)
Slst to second ch
Repeatt
Sew them together (one from back loop, another one from front loop)

Hello! I've done a couple of these scrunchies and they look great, though I've noticed that my seam where I slip stitch and chain moves over every row. It creates a diagonal seam around and around the scrunchie! Kind of cool, but is there a mistake I'm making that's causing this? I'll try slip stitching into the first HDC instead of chain.
Hello, no your doing it right, that’s happens when we are not turning our work or you continuously working on the same side.
